Sapmara is an inhabited village in Magrahat - I Block of South Twenty Four Parganas district, West Bengal. Its Census village code is 334132, the Census 2011 record lists 1,408 people in 315 households and the reported area is 49.95 hectares. The local references include Magrahat - I CD Block and the nearest town reference is Diamond Harbour at about 23 km.

Diamond Harbour is the nearest town listed for Sapmara, about 23 km away. Alipore is listed as the district headquarters at about 35.3 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 1,408 people in 315 households, with 718 male residents and 690 female residents. The average household size is 4.47, and SC share is 13.28% and ST share is 0% for Sapmara. Population density works out to about 2,818.82 people per sq km.
Education entries for Sapmara list 1 government primary school. Counts come from the village facility record and may need local verification for current school status.
Health records mark ASHA worker as available for Sapmara. Verify current services locally before medical use.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Sapmara include river or canal water and tank, pond or lake water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Sapmara include mobile phone coverage.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Sapmara include self-help groups, Anganwadi centre, ASHA services, PDS shop and assembly polling station.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Sapmara is reported as 16 hours per day in summer and 20 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Sapmara show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, net sown area is 43.75 hectares and irrigated land is 35.1 hectares (80.2%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
